Как удалить директорию в linux через терминал

Добро пожаловать в мир Linux! Здесь, в стране терминалов и команд, у нас есть все инструменты для того, чтобы управлять нашей системой с легкостью и грацией. Если вы когда-нибудь сталкивались с таинственными директориями, что занимают ценное пространство на вашем жестком диске, и задумывались, как же от них избавиться – вы попали по адресу!

Удаление директории в Linux – это как уборка в вашей квартире. Иногда нужно просто взять и убрать ненужные вещи, чтобы оставить только самое важное. Но как же это сделать без смертельно скучных инструкций? Давайте разберемся вместе с основами и посмотрим на несколько практичных команд, которые помогут сделать вашу систему еще чище и опрятней.

Причины удаления директории

Прежде чем приступить к делу, подумайте, почему вам, собственно, нужно удалить директорию. Вот несколько распространенных причин:

  • Очистка пространства: Устали от бесконечных selfie ваших котиков?
  • Упорядочивание файлов: Настало время навести порядок в цифровом хаосе.
  • Удаление ошибочных данных: Зачем хранить то, что вам не нужно?

Основные команды для удаления директорий

Теперь давайте перейдем к самой прятной части – командам! В Linux для удаления директории используются всего несколько основных команд. Они могут показаться сложными на первый взгляд, но на самом деле это просто волшебные заклинания, которые творят чудеса.

  • rmdir: Удаляет пустую директорию. Легко, но требует, чтобы внутри не было никаких лишних файлов.
  • rm -r: Удаляет директорию вместе со всеми ее содержимым. Будьте осторожны с этой командой, она не прощает ошибок!

Готовы начать? Внимательно следуйте инструкциям, и вскоре вы станете мастером по удалению директора! Со временем этот процесс станет для вас таким же естественным, как открытие холодильника после трудного рабочего дня. Давайте сделаем вашу файловую систему более аккуратной и организованной!

Основные команды для удаления директорий

Разобрались с тем, как создать папку в Linux, и теперь, вероятно, хотите знать, как ее удалить? Ну что ж, это не сложнее, чем убрать грязную посуду со стола! Давайте рассмотрим пару команд, которые помогут вам навести порядок в вашем файловом пространстве.

Команда rmdir

Первая на нашем списке – команда rmdir. Как настоящий уборщик, эта команда убирает только пустые директории. Это как сказать: “Эй, убери только то, что не используется!”

Пример использования:

rmdir имя_директории

Но не спешите! Если директория не пустая, вам выдастся сообщение об ошибке. Как быстро пройти через это? Об этом поговорим ниже.

Команда rm

Следующий шаг – команда rm. Она более мощная и может удалять и директории, и файлы. Используя эту команду, вы можете очистить не только пустые, но и заполненные директории. Представьте, что у вас есть ведро с мусором. С помощью rm -r вы можете выкинуть все из ведра разом!

Вот пример:

rm -r имя_директории

Ключ -r здесь как волшебное слово “удалить все”, включая содержимое. Будьте осторожны! Убедитесь, что вы точно хотите это сделать, прежде чем нажать Enter. Данные иногда не вернуть обратно, и это может вызвать настоящую катастрофу!

Советы по безопасному удалению

Перед тем как проводить “генеральную уборку”, вот несколько полезных советов:

  • Проверьте содержимое: Используйте команду ls имя_директории, чтобы убедиться, что там нет ничего важного.
  • Создайте резервную копию: Лучше перестраховаться, чем позже жалеть о потере данных!

И кстати, если вы боитесь случайно удалить что-то важное, вы можете использовать -i (взаимодействующий) флаг с командой rm. Просто так вы будете получать подтверждение перед каждым удалением:

rm -ri имя_директории

Заключение

Еще немного и вы станете мастером удаления директорий в Linux! Команды rmdir и rm – это ваши лучшие друзья в этой битве за порядок. Не забудьте быть аккуратными, и ваш виртуальный дом всегда будет выглядеть как новенький!

Удаление непустых директорий с использованием опции -r

Вы когда-нибудь сталкивались с тем, что директория в Linux упорно не хочет убираться, как старый непрошенный гость? Ах, эти pesky файлы и поддиректории, которые умудряются прервать любой процесс удаления! Но не волнуйтесь, такой трудный вопрос решаем с помощью опции -r, которая в переводе с командного на человеческий означает «рекурсивно». Этот маленький, но мощный флаг позволит вам избавиться от всех содержимого директории без лишних хлопот.

Что такое рекурсивное удаление?

Представьте себе, что вы находитесь в огромной библиотеке с книгами, полными запутанных историй. Чтобы удалить одну книгу, вам, возможно, придется освободить полку, а вместе с ней – и другие книги! Рекурсивное удаление, собственно, и делает именно это: удаляет папку вместе с ее содержимым, включая все подпапки и файлы. Звучит полезно, правда?

Как использовать команду

Теперь, когда мы разобрались с теоретической частью, давайте перейдем к практике. Откройте ваш терминал и следуйте простым шагам:

  1. Введите команду rm -r имя_директории. Созвучно с “удалить”, “папку” – не так ли? Например, чтобы удалить папку с именем old_files, введите rm -r old_files.
  2. Будьте готовы к тому, что система может попросить вас подтвердить удаление. Если хотите упростить процесс, добавьте -f (принудительное удаление) к вашей команде: rm -rf имя_директории.

Обратите внимание! Используйте флаг -f с осторожностью, чтобы не удалить что-то важное. Никаких папок для вас не останется, а потом жалеть будет поздно.

Советы по безопасному удалению

Вот несколько полезных советов для безопасного удаления директорий:

  • Перед удалением сделайте резервную копию важных файлов. Лучше перестраховаться, чем потом думать, где же вы потеряли удачно написанный код или важные документы!
  • Проверяйте содержимое директории перед удалением. Для этого используйте команду ls имя_директории, чтобы посмотреть, что внутри.

Итак, теперь вы вооружены знаниями об удалении непустых директорий в Linux! С помощью опции -r вы станете настоящим владыкой своих файлов. Удачи в ваших цифровых приключениях!

Проверка перед удалением: как использовать команду ls

Перед тем как совершить роковой шаг и удалить директорию в Linux, стоит подумать: “А точно ли я уверен в своем решении?” Как обычно, на помощь приходит команда ls. Это как заглянуть в окно перед тем, как покинуть дом – мы же не хотим забыть ключи, верно?

Что такое команда ls?

Команда ls – это инструмент для отображения содержимого каталога. Она позволяет не только увидеть файлы и папки, но и разобраться в их фактическом состоянии. Грубо говоря, это твой проводник по миру файловой системы.

Как пользоваться командой ls?

Все просто. Введя ls в терминале, ты получаешь список всего, что лежит в текущем каталоге. Но это еще не всё! Команда имеет множество опций, которые могут быть очень полезны. Вот несколько из них:

  • -l – длинный формат, который показывает подробную информацию о файлах: права доступа, размер и дату изменения.
  • -a – покажет даже скрытые файлы (те, что начинаются с точки). Кто знает, что может там скрываться!

Комбинируя эти опции, ты можешь получить всю необходимую информацию о директории. Например, команда ls -la выведет полный список, включая скрытые файлы, с подробностями. Это как если бы ты заглянул под кровать – вдруг там завалялся забытый пульт от телевизора?

Зачем проверять содержимое перед удалением?

Существует старая пословица: “Не зная броду, не лезь в воду”. Перед тем как удалить директорию, стоит удостовериться, что ты не собираешься стирать что-то важное. Ведь файлы могут быть не только твоими мелочами, но и системными компонентами. При одном неверном ходе можно угодить в настоящую зависимость.

  • Проверь, что в директории нет нужных данных.
  • Убедись, что ничего не потеряешь навсегда – особенно если работаешь в коллективе.

В общем, использование ls перед тем, как удалить директорию, – это не только полезно, но и необходимо. Так ты избежишь ненужных проблем и лишних волнений. Просто вспомни, как приятно возвращаться домой, зная, что ты ничего не забыл!

Помогла статья? Оцените её

1 Звезда2 Звезды3 Звезды4 Звезды5 Звезд
Загрузка...
0 0 голоса
Рейтинг статьи
Подписаться
Уведомить о
guest
0 комментариев
Межтекстовые Отзывы
Посмотреть все комментарии
0
Оставьте комментарий! Напишите, что думаете по поводу статьи.x

Сообщить об опечатке

Текст, который будет отправлен нашим редакторам: